WebA dental implant involves surgically replacing damaged or missing teeth, as well as their roots, with artificial teeth. The procedure uses medical devices to implant new teeth, … WebDental implant surgery is generally an outpatient surgery performed in stages: Your harmed tooth is gotten rid of. Your jawbone is prepared for surgery, a procedure that might involve bone grafting. After your jawbone heals, your oral surgeon puts the dental implant metal post in your jawbone. Web2 mrt. 2024 · In this method, the dentist uses an ‘adapter’ that allows them to remove the implant without cutting any bone tissue. The adapter generates a high yield of toque which removes/loosens the implant from the bone. This method is much less invasive and many researchers recommend it for a less invasive removal procedure. Web3 mrt. 2024 · Signs that your dental implant is failing include: 3. Implant feeling loose: Implants are comprised of a crown (the false tooth) affixed to a post that’s embedded into your jaw bone called an “ abutment .”. Looseness, or the feeling that the tooth is moving or twisting, arises when these elements aren’t properly affixed.

WebA periodontal bone graft is placed around an existing tooth to reduce mobility and provide additional support. In most cases, bone grafts for dental implants must heal completely before the actual implant is placed. Because each person is unique, recovery times vary.
